Argon Gas Filled Windows

Argon Gas Filled Windows

Thermal performance is improved by replacing the air between the panes of a window with Argon gas, an inert, slow-moving gas. Argon gas helps prevent heat loss to improve energy efficiency.

Krypton Gas Filled Windows

 Krypton Gas Filled Windows

Krypton gas is an inert, slow-moving gas that improves thermal performance. Denser than Argon, Krypton gas does an excellent job of preventing heat loss. Available exclusively in North Star triple-glazed windows.

LoE 366 (Cardinal) Glass

LoE 366 (Cardinal) Glass

LoE 366 is recommended when cooling costs outweigh heating costs, or where summer discomfort from heat build-up is a concern. It has a lower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) and a very high reflection rate in order to minimize radiant outside heat, preventing heat gain in the summer while still retaining radiant heat in the winter. LoE 366 is the best glass for areas of direct sunlight and most applications in a southern climate.

LOF (Libby Owens Ford) / Pilkington Energy Advantage Glass

LOF (Libby Owens Ford) / Pilkington Energy Advantage Glass

LOF – Pilkington Energy Advantage Low-E is the best glass for most applications in a northern climate. It has a very high retention rate of the heat in your home in winter and prevents heat gain from outside in summer. Energy Advantage Glass has a higher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) than Low-E glass designed for more southern climates, providing free winter heat for your home. Since as much as 95% of your energy expense for heating and cooling combined is for heating, this glass is more cost effective than glass without a high SHGC.

Self-Cleaning Glass

A unique treatment that allows the glass to breakdown organic dirt that collects on the OUTSIDE surface. Dirt washes away with the next rain or hosing, leaving no streaks or spots. Pilkington Activ™ Self-Cleaning Glass is available in every North Star window as an option.

Triple Glazed Windows

Triple Glazed Windows

Triple-glazed windows utilize three panes of glass to dramatically reduce condensation and thermal transfer while insulating as much as 60% better than double-glazed windows. North Star’s optional triple-glazed windows offer incredible energy efficiency.
